Atmosphere and Appeal of the Bar: Discover the Cozy Charm of COQ DINER
Nestled in a quiet alley in Funabashi, COQ DINER offers a warm and inviting atmosphere characterized by its wooden decor, comfortable seating, and relaxed vibe. With a limited capacity of just 16 seats, including a counter and a few tables, the intimate setting fosters a friendly environment where patrons can easily chat with the staff and fellow guests. The establishment is known for its thoughtful wine selection crafted from locally sourced grapes, showcasing a commitment to quality that reflects the passion of its owner, a certified sommelier and author. The ambiance is further enriched by soft lighting and occasional screenings of beloved films, creating a sanctuary away from the bustle of the city.
Drink Highlights and Recommended Menu: Exceptional Wines and Culinary Delights Await
At COQ DINER, the focus is on the extensive wine offerings and a delectable food menu curated to enhance the wine experience. Guests can embark on a tasting journey with various wines, including those produced at the owner's own winery. The unique non-filtered wines highlight the authentic flavors of the grapes, making each sip a discovery of taste. Alongside these, the food menu features beautifully paired dishes like robust meats, including tender cuts of beef, and enticing variations of pasta, each carefully crafted to complement the extensive wine selection.
Signature highlights include a delightful charcuterie platter and a crowd-favorite meat dish topped with a luxurious egg yolk, all promising a memorable indulgence. The inviting presentation and the quality of the offerings contribute to a fulfilling gastronomic experience at this charming bar.

Opening Hours

Monday: 5:30 PM – 12:00 AM
Tuesday: 5:30 PM – 12:00 AM
Wednesday: 5:30 PM – 12:00 AM
Thursday: 5:30 PM – 12:00 AM
Friday: 5:30 PM – 12:00 AM
Saturday: 1:00 – 11:00 PM
Sunday: 1:00 – 11:00 PM 

How to Get There

Train / Subway
543m (0.34mi) from Keisei Funabashi Station - about a 9-minute walk 
577m (0.36mi) from Funabashi Station - about a 9-minute walk

A Wine Lover's Paradise in Chiba
Chiba Prefecture is a vibrant area known for its beautiful natural landscapes and rich cultural heritage, making it an ideal destination for those seeking a blend of adventure and relaxation. The prefecture features coastal regions, historical sites, and unique culinary experiences, including local seafood and fresh produce.
  • Narita-san Shinsho-ji Temple: A significant Buddhist temple offering a serene atmosphere, beautiful gardens, and traditional festivals throughout the year.
  • Boso Peninsula: Known for its scenic coastlines and scenic hiking trails, the peninsula is a great place for nature lovers to explore beaches, forests, and enjoy water sports.
  • Chiba Port Tower: An iconic observation tower providing panoramic views of the bay area and a fantastic spot to watch the sunset.
